Wood Cladding Replacement in Fairfield County, CT
Wood cladding replacement services involve removing existing exterior wood panels and installing new ones to refresh the appearance and improve the durability of a property’s exterior. This service is often requested for homes or commercial buildings that have experienced weathering, damage, or simply want to update their aesthetic. Projects can range from replacing worn or rotting wood on facades and gables to upgrading entire exterior walls with new wood cladding materials, ensuring that the property maintains its classic look or achieves a modern update.
Property owners typically want to understand the different types of wood cladding available, such as cedar, pine, or engineered wood, and how each option impacts maintenance and longevity. They also inquire about the scope of the replacement, including whether partial or full wall sections need attention, and what to expect in terms of preparation, installation, and finishing. Clarifying these details helps ensure the project aligns with the property's style, budget, and maintenance preferences.

Wood Cladding Replacement Questions
What is wood cladding replacement? It involves removing damaged or outdated wood siding and installing new panels to improve appearance and protection.
When should wood cladding be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the existing wood shows signs of rot, warping, or extensive damage that cannot be repaired effectively.
What types of wood are used for cladding replacement? Common options include cedar, redwood, and pressure-treated pine, chosen for durability and aesthetic appeal.
How does wood cladding replacement benefit a property? It enhances curb appeal, helps protect the building from weather elements, and can increase property value.
